Welcome to a Japanese learning adventure especially for kids! Get children excited about a different culture as they are introduced to all sorts of fun Japanese words and songs and learn to talk about family, numbers, colors, food and more. A wonderful boxed kit, the Tuttle Japanese for Kids Flash Cards works equally well for parents and kids so the whole family can learn Japanese together! Each Flash Card kit includes: 64 flash cards, using everyday words and sentences to encourage vocabulary building in a natural, age appropriate way. The guide for parents and teachers is a perfect aid to using the cards effectively, and provides lively activity suggestions to help build vocabulary, pronunciation and conversation skills. An audio CD gives native pronunciation of the words and sample sentences, along with sing-along songs to aid in learning. The color wall chart helps keep new vocabulary in sight for easy reference and review.

Timothy G. Stout lived in Japan for 20 years, and he has taught Japanese language in public and private schools in the United States and Japan for 13 years.
